Block

#21,933,912
Block Number
21,933,912 @ 06/14/2025, 02:33:10
Status
Finalized
ID
0x014eaf58d088600ceff1f523464eca40e177387da45c2daa43a301fb572d1cec
Transactions
Gas Used
7316623/40000000 (18.29% Used)
Total Score
2,142,187,847 (+98)
Rewards
31.80 VTHO